Holy Week begins on Palm Sunday, the day of Our Lord’s triumphal entry into Jerusalem to offer the one perfect sacrifice to God the Father in the temple of His Body. Jesus of Nazareth is indeed the King of the Jews and our King reigning gloriously on the Cross – the sign of the price of our transgressions and, at the same time, God’s infinite love for mankind.
The Church’s liturgy this week is extremely rich. The Passion is proclaimed on Palm Sunday, providing the setting for the week’s unfolding drama. Holy Thursday commemorates the institution of the Most Holy Eucharist and the Sacrament of Holy Orders. Good Friday allows us to accompany Our Lord on His agonizing journey to Calvary. The Easter Vigil and Sunday bursts with joy at the Resurrection of Jesus Christ from the grave giving us all a share in His glorified new life.
